Hmm, not quite following you here. As far as the controller goes
it supports the formats I mentioned:
- 8/10/12/16 bits RGB 4:4:4
- 8/10/12/16 bits YCbCr 4:4:4
- 8/10/12 bits YCbCr 4:2:2
- 8/10/12/16 bits YCbCr 4:2:0
As for the CSC it supports RGB 4:4:4 to/from YCbCr 4:4:4 or 4:2:2
in every defined color depth.
So, everything except 4:2:0 (I had to check documentation, I
though that CSC supported less formats).
Of course this is all limited by the implementation that HW team
decides to choose.
